#a26249 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a26249 is composed of 63.5% red, 38.4%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.5% magenta, 54.9%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 16.9 degrees, a saturation of 37.9% and a lightness of 46.1%. #a26249 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c492 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#a26249 color description : Dark moderate orange.

#a26249 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a26249 has RGB values of R:162, G:98,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.55,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10641993.

Shades and Tints of #a26249

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0806 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#a26249

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e726d is the less saturated color, while #ea4201 is the most saturated one.
